Abstract
The invention discloses a kind of modular appliances for switchgear accessible dismounting and maintenance, including pedestal, groove and card slot, viscous stick of the top end surface of the pedestal has rubber pad, the shell is internally provided with first switch cabinet, the groove is set to second switch cabinet apart from the closer side in first switch cabinet central axes, the left and right ends surface of the first switch cabinet is provided with convex block, and the top inner wall surface of be set forth in second switch cabinet is provided with slideway.The setting that the present invention passes through size between groove and convex block, so that it can be positioned between two adjacent switchgears, it avoids since the secured performance between it is bad, when effect of the switchgear by external force, cause to generate opposite sliding between it, to be damaged to the contact surface between it, and then the stability between the switchgear be impacted, therefore the setting of groove and convex block substantially increases the receiving dynamics of the packet type switch cabinet, and then improves its stability.

Background technique
Switchgear is a kind of electrical equipment, controls the Push And Release of various equipment;Switchgear outside line is introduced into master control in cabinet and opens
It closes, subsequently into sub-control switch, each branch is set according to its needs;Such as instrument, automatic control, motor magnetic switch, various exchanges are connect
Tentaculum etc., some also set hyperbaric chamber and low-pressure chamber switchgear, are equipped with high voltage bus, such as power plant, and some is additionally provided with to protect master
Want the low-frequency load reduction of equipment.
Existing switchgear is more complex due to connecting between its internal part, so that the maintenance for it increases difficulty, into
And it is not easy to that the part damaged is overhauled and replaced, and since it cannot carry out taxonomic revision formula to the route of its inside
Storage, it is relatively mixed and disorderly so as to cause being put between route, thus to normally heat dissipation impacts between route, while being components
Maintenance add trouble, for this purpose, it is proposed that it is a kind of for switchgear it is accessible dismounting with maintenance modular appliance.
